raffia

/raf-ee-uh/US // ˈræf i ə //UK // (ˈræfɪə) //

拉菲亚,拉菲草,拉菲娅,拉斐尔

Definitions

n.名词 noun
  1. 1
    • : a fiber obtained from the leaves of the raffia palm, used for tying plants and other objects and for making mats, baskets, hats, and the like.
